Understanding the Triathlon Landscape

Triathlon, a grueling test of endurance, combines swimming, cycling, and running. The distances vary, from the sprint to the Ironman, each presenting unique challenges for athletes and bettors alike. Understanding these distances is crucial. An Ironman, for example, demands a different skillset and stamina level than a sprint triathlon. This directly impacts how you analyze athletes and predict outcomes. Consider the athlete’s strengths. Are they a strong swimmer, a powerful cyclist, or a marathon runner? Their performance in each discipline is critical to their overall success. Also, weather conditions can significantly influence the race. A strong headwind on the cycling leg, for example, can favor certain athletes. Finally, course design matters. A hilly cycling course will favor different athletes than a flat, fast one.

Types of Triathlon Bets

The betting options in triathlon are diverse, offering experienced gamblers a variety of ways to engage. Here’s a breakdown of the most common bet types:

  • Outright Winner: This is the most straightforward bet: predicting the athlete who will cross the finish line first. This requires a deep understanding of the athletes and their current form.
  • Podium Finish: Betting on an athlete to finish in the top three. This offers slightly better odds than outright winner bets, but still requires careful analysis.
  • Top 10 Finish: A less risky option, allowing you to bet on an athlete to finish within the top ten. This is useful for predicting athletes who are consistently performing well but may not be favorites to win.
  • Head-to-Head: This involves betting on which of two specific athletes will finish ahead of the other. This is a great way to capitalize on specific matchups and perceived weaknesses.
  • Winning Margin: Some platforms may offer bets on the winning margin, requiring you to predict the time difference between the winner and the second-place finisher.
  • Fastest Swim/Bike/Run Split: These bets focus on individual segments of the race, allowing you to wager on which athlete will complete a specific leg in the fastest time.

Analyzing Athletes and Races: A Swiss Gambler’s Approach

Success in triathlon betting, like any form of gambling, hinges on thorough research. Here’s how to approach the analysis:

  • Athlete Profiles: Examine each athlete’s history. Review their past performances, paying close attention to their strengths and weaknesses in each discipline. Look at their recent form, including any injuries or changes in their training regime.
  • Race Conditions: As mentioned earlier, weather and course design are crucial. Research the expected weather conditions and how they might impact the race. Consider the course profile and how it might favor certain athletes.
  • Odds Comparison: Compare the odds offered by IviBet with those of other online platforms. This helps you identify potential value bets where the odds may be more favorable than they should be.
  • Specialized Resources: Utilize reliable sources for information. Triathlon-specific websites, blogs, and podcasts offer valuable insights, including athlete interviews, race previews, and expert analysis.
  • Stay Informed: Keep up-to-date with the latest news and developments in the sport. Athlete injuries, changes in training, and unexpected performances can all impact the outcome of a race.
